Sphingolipids and sphingoid bases in Caco-2/TC7 cells and basolateral medium of cells incubated with deuterated sphingosine-enriched lipid micelles

Sphingolipids MM + SPH-d9
MM + SPH-d9 + C23:0
pmol/well
Cells
 SPH-d9 53.2 ± 2.7 58.2 ± 2.6
 S1P-d9 7.3 ± 0.3 5.4 ± 0.9
 d18:1 Cer-d9 2,850 ± 218 2,880 ± 125
 d18:1 SM-d9 1,039 ± 43 1,185 ± 108
Basolateral medium
 SPH-d9 ND ND
 S1P-d9 ND ND
 d18:1 Cer-d9 1,159 ± 62 1,228 ± 15
 d18:1 SM-d9 ND ND

Deuterated SPH (SPH-d9), deuterated S1P (S1P-d9), deuterated Cer (d18:1 Cer-d9), and deuterated SM (d18:1 SM-d9) in cells and basolateral medium of Caco-2/TC7 cells incubated for 16 h with MM enriched with SPH-d9 (MM + SPH-d9) or with SPH-d9 and C23:0 (MM + SPH-d9 + C23:0). MM preparation containing 75 nmol SPH-d9 was added in 1.5 ml apical medium. Data expressed as pmol/well, represent the mean ± SEM of one experiment realized in quadruplicate. No significant difference was observed between sphingolipids in (MM + SPH-d9) and (MM + SPH-d9 + C23:0) groups.

MM, mixed micelles; ND, not detectable; SPH, sphingosine; SPH-d9, deuterated sphingosine.
